Output 53af0b74e77490b9675cdeb9887249757ee8d937cecfa86a11f20ee2ca363ba6:2

value
34154934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57a6e492ce49a09773efeed6a2d9385ee07d8ceb OP_EQUAL
address
MFtcx3DR8zgpnAHVqgGGu2XmbgHQJg3chL
transaction
53af0b74e77490b9675cdeb9887249757ee8d937cecfa86a11f20ee2ca363ba6
spent
true